peopleCare Communities Communities in Canada
peopleCare Communities runs communities across Ontario, in cities like London, Kitchener, and Waterloo. Its residences focus mostly on long-term care, with retirement and memory care as well, and several run under local names.

What families should know about peopleCare Communities
Much of what peopleCare offers is long-term care, with retirement living and memory care rounding out the mix across its Ontario communities. Because some residences carry local names, you might already know one without connecting it to peopleCare.
The brand name points to the operator's standards, not to whether a particular community suits your parent. Two communities from the same operator can differ in care levels, pricing, and availability, so start from the specific community and use its Confidence Score and reviews.

Frequently asked questions
- How much does a peopleCare community cost?
- Costs depend on the community, the suite, and the care level far more than on the brand, and long-term care fees often follow provincial rules. Most communities share full pricing on request. Open a listing above and compare a few before you tour.
- Where are peopleCare's communities located?
- They're all in Ontario, including London, Kitchener, and Waterloo. The table above gathers the current listings so you can see what's near your parent.
- What care levels does peopleCare offer?
- Most of its communities focus on long-term care, with retirement living and memory care available too. Because the mix varies by location, check what a specific community provides before you tour.
